Your arms and shoulders work. “efficient rope climbing uses muscles in the lower body (quadriceps, hamstrings, and gastrocnemius),” says fitchitt. climbing up a rope engages all major muscles in the arms, shoulders, chest, back, and core which helps build muscle mass. You're engaging your entire physique. If that’s not a functional activity then we don’t know what is. rope climbs involve total body strength to be able to hang from a rope, use your leg muscles to grip it tight between your feet, and stand up out of a squat all while dangling in mid air. When you climb a rope, you're not just working your upper body; yes, rope climbing engages your core muscles, helping to build and strengthen your abs as you stabilize your body during the.
